Transaction 0e21ac112cb100b7f0d7c83174a023e35f8a48e00720828c68c74c645088b250
1 Input
1 Output
-
0e21ac112cb100b7f0d7c83174a023e35f8a48e00720828c68c74c645088b250:0
- value
- 33259722
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c3da5df1ac37655729574fcaf50dcabf465f153c OP_EQUAL
- address
- 3KYbHMU1ePiTCggWUPv7fec7ns1Ae3Bdgq